Papyrus
Home
>
Papyrus
>
Oregon
Papyrus stores in Oregon
Papyrus - Portland
9585 Sw Washington Square Rd, Portland, OR 97223
Papyrus - Oregon
Number of stores: 1
State:
Oregon
change state
Cities
Portland
Papyrus jobs in Oregon